An uncomfortable U-turn on audit reform
Just a few weeks ago, Britain’s accounting regulator fined KPMG a record £21m for a “textbook failure” in audits of Carillion, the builder that imploded in 2018, owing subcontractors and other suppliers an eye-watering £7bn. The devastating collapse of Carillion, along with those of Patisserie Valerie and BHS, prompted a root-and-branch review of auditing and corporate governance standards in the UK.
Are boards losing control?
Company directors are busier than ever before as they grapple with the potential opportunities and threats of new technology, such as AI (artificial intelligence), keeping on top of new regulations and increased pressure from investors and other stakeholders to deliver a better, greener, more profitable business. The increased demands have sparked robust boardroom discussions and were the subject of a recent paper from the IoD Centre for Corporate Governance, Are Boards Losing Control?
